ABOUT DIVX VIDEO: DivX® is a digital video format cre-
ated by DivX,Inc. This is an official DivX Certified device
that plays DivX video. Visit www.divx.com for more infor-
mation and software tools to convert your files into DivX
video.
ABOUT DIVX VIDEO-ON-DEMAND: This DivX Certified®
device must be registered in order to play DivX Video-on-
Demand (VOD) content. To generate the registration code,
locate the DivX VOD section in the device setup menu. Go
to vod.divx.com with this code to complete the registration
process and learn more about DivX VOD.
IMPORTANT INFORMATION TO PREVENT "IMAGE BURN
/ BURN-IN" ON YOUR TV SCREEN
I
When a fixed image (e.g. logos, screen menus, video game, and computer display) is displayed on the TV
for an extended period, it can become permanently imprinted on the screen. This phenomenon is known
as "image burn" or "burn-in." Image burn is not covered under the manufacturer's warranty.
I
In order to prevent image burn, avoid displaying a fixed image on your TV screen for a prolonged period
(2 or more hours for LCD, 1 or more hours for Plasma).
I
Image burn can also occur on the letterboxed
areas of your TV if you use the 4:3 aspect
ratio setting for an extended period.
